Maxicomp
Career Links Contact Online Store, Our clients with exceptional access to key decision makers, Comprehensive solutions that encompass all your business needs and match your commitm...
Category:
Computer Stores
Address:
1455 Sixteenth, L4B 4W5, Thornhill show map Directions
2019-05-11 12:45:10 (last updated)
User id: 0